Do you know his story?

Vestiges of human populations dating back four thousand years have been found. During the 16th and 17th centuries, it experienced strong economic growth. However, during the third Carline war, many of its municipalities suffered significant damage. From the 19th century, with the construction of roads and the railway line, the region consolidated itself as an important industrial and commercial center.

Granollers, a capital full of charm

Granollers is a city where you will find a wide commercial and cultural offer. The weekly Thursday market is worth checking out. It is a multi-sector gathering that brings together more than 450 stalls. The Granollers Museum is also very interesting, a space with an important archaeological fund, works of art and numismatics. Around the city you will find medieval buildings such as Porxada, an old grain market or the Gothic church of Sant Esteve. Don't forget to visit modernist buildings such as the new Hospital, Can Clapés or Can Miquel Blanxart.

Take a bath in the thermal baths

In different parts of the territory of Vallès Oriental spring thermal waters that have important medicinal properties. This has meant that since Roman times there has been a considerable spa tradition. In the municipalities of Caldes de Montbui or La Garriga you will find thermal centers that offer different treatments for body well-being. Don't forget to visit Thermalia, a museum that is dedicated to thermalism and where you can see ancient Roman baths.

Visit the Tomàs Balvey Archive Museum

In Cardedeu there is the Tomàs Balvey Archive Museum. Descendant of a well-known family of apothecaries, Tomàs Balvey created this museum with different archaeological remains, architectural elements, old furniture or tools that he collected. The museum also has an important fund of scrolls and a collection of pharmaceutical jars that date from the beginning of the 19th century.

Take the Raspall route

Modernism has left a strong mark on Vallès Oriental. A good option to discover the different modernist works of the municipalities is to take the Raspall route. This itinerary takes you through the different summer buildings of the well-known architect MJ Raspall. Some of the elements you can see are Can Millet in L'Ametlla del Vallès, the Barbey house in La Garriga or the Rovellat house in Cardedeu.

Taste its gastronomy

One of the main attractions of the region is its gastronomy. One of the most well-known dishes is the cap-i-pota with samfaina and tripa i pota. We also recommend the sausages from La Garriga. Precisely in many of the municipalities of the region, the famous crocheted beans are grown, which are highly appreciated on a culinary scale. For cheese lovers, high-quality artisanal cheeses are made in LLinars. It's worth trying the tiles from Granollers, a pastry-based sweet that is filled with chocolate, or the borregos and carquinyolis from Cardedeu. Bon Appetit!

Discover its natural spaces

Nature is very present in Vallès Oriental. Many of the spas are surrounded by lush forests where you can take long, quiet walks. You can't miss the Montseny Natural Park. It is one of the most important green spaces in Catalonia. The beauty of its landscapes and the great diversity of plant and animal species that it houses have meant that it has been declared a World Biosphere Reserve. Another must-see is the Natural Park of Sant Llorenç del Munt i l'Obac. There are more than three hundred caves and chasms here, which makes it perfect for caving.

He lives his traditions

Traditions and popular culture are deeply rooted in the region. Fairs and very popular festivals are held in many of the towns. The Castellterçol dance and the Ciri dance stand out. It is an act where six couples dance two solemn dances that date from the 17th and 18th centuries. It is also very interesting to experience the rivalry between the White and Blue gangs at the Granollers Festival.

Take hiking trails

The orography of Vallès Oriental is perfect for hiking lovers. In the region you will find more than 34 signposted routes with different levels of difficulty. This means that you have more than a thousand kilometers of itineraries to do with the family and that you can also do with a mountain bike. If you like challenges, four long-distance trails pass through different parts of the territory. Specifically, they are the GR-2, GR-5, GR-92 and GR-97.

The Montmeló circuit, a space for motor lovers

If you are a motor lover, Montmeló is home to the Circuit de Catalunya. In its facilities, you can not only watch Formula 1 or motorcycling races, but you can also participate in one of the driving courses that are organized at the Circuit. Guided tours are also organized where you can get to know all the facilities and restricted access spaces in detail.
